Protein UPI00065B73DD

|3667
1|
MC238664
MC489986
MC226674
MC106247

List of domains


DPCfam domains Range DPCfam web
MC238664 30-290 search
MC489986 641-704 search
MC226674 743-1031 search
MC106247 780-963 search